grumpyone08 1 Posted March 9, 2015 Author Share Posted March 9, 2015 one of the new quests in the community patch is a tour of the different regions of the world they are normally impossible or hard to get to. if you activate this quest, which is located in sloeford then one of the places you will visit is the starting island in multiplayer mode, you have a 2 minute time limit but you do have time to acivate a quest while you are there. it to kill all the bugs in the world they appear on your map with blue circles (Class Specific Side Quests). Androdion 884 Posted August 30, 2016 Share Posted August 30, 2016 I picked up this quest a few times but have never finished it because the bugs to kill (they're actual scarabs) are spread all across Ancaria in a non-linear way. Meaning that you can kill the first in Sloeford and the next be in the Jungle or Desert. And the quest log is kind of hit and miss, so you always need to pay attention to that quest's entry and make it active all the time for it to point out the blue circles. I have no idea what happens when you finish it but I'd sure like to know as well. Link to comment
Popular Post Hooyaah 2,823 Posted September 19, 2016 Popular Post Share Posted September 19, 2016 Unlike the Epic Office Quest, there are some really nice drops with this quest. If you open the map and click on the small blue circle for the Bug Quest the compass will point to the next bug to slay that is closest to you. You can play it piece at a time as you travel your way through Ancaria working on quests regionally. Those scarabs turn up in the most unlikely places, like the top of the Seraphim tower. 2 Link to comment
